Portable Equipment vs Truck-Mounted — The Capacity Gap That Matters in Pilot Point, TX

A portable vacuum unit connected to a residential duct system creates approximately 150 to 200 CFM of suction at the connection point in Pilot Point. The suction drops significantly with distance from the connection, meaning duct runs more than a few feet away receive negligible effective suction in Pilot Point, TX. A truck-mounted vacuum unit creates 3,000 to 5,000 CFM or more of sustained suction in Pilot Point. This capacity maintains meaningful negative pressure throughout the complete duct system, capturing dislodged contamination from every duct run regardless of distance from the connection in Pilot Point, TX. No portable unit can replicate this capacity in Pilot Point.

Agitation Without Negative Pressure — Moving Contamination Not Removing It in Pilot Point

Agitating duct surfaces without established negative pressure dislodges contamination from the duct walls and releases it into the airstream in Pilot Point, TX. That contamination then settles elsewhere in the duct system or is redistributed throughout the home when the HVAC runs in Pilot Point. The agitation without capture makes the situation temporarily worse rather than better in Pilot Point, TX. Correct source removal requires negative pressure established throughout the system before any agitation begins so every dislodged particle is captured rather than released in Pilot Point.

Our Process

How Air America Assesses and Cleans Your System in Pilot Point, TX

1

Pre-Cleaning Camera Assessment in Pilot Point

Every Air America service begins with a pre-cleaning camera assessment of accessible duct sections in Pilot Point, TX. We document the starting condition, confirm every duct run has been identified before cleaning begins, and note any specific contamination types that affect the cleaning approach in Pilot Point.

2

Negative Pressure Established Before Any Agitation in Pilot Point, TX

Air America connects the truck-mounted vacuum to the duct system and establishes sustained negative pressure throughout the complete system before any cleaning agitation begins in Pilot Point. The negative pressure is what captures dislodged contamination before it can re-enter the living space in Pilot Point, TX. Agitation without negative pressure distributes contamination. Agitation with negative pressure removes it in Pilot Point.

3

Every Duct Run Cleaned Systematically in Pilot Point

With negative pressure established, our technician systematically cleans every supply duct run from the trunk line to the register opening and every return duct run from the grille to the air handler in Pilot Point, TX. Then the trunk line itself. Each duct run is cleaned using rotary brush agitation and compressed air tools that dislodge contamination from the duct walls while the negative pressure captures it in Pilot Point. Every duct in the system. Not a representative sample in Pilot Point, TX.

4

Air Handler and Blower Cleaning After the Ducts in Pilot Point, TX

After the duct system is clean, Air America cleans the accessible air handler and blower components in Pilot Point. The blower wheel accumulates debris that redistributes contamination into the cleaned duct system with every HVAC cycle in Pilot Point, TX. Cleaning the blower after the ducts ensures the first cycle after service does not begin recontaminating the cleaned system in Pilot Point.

5

Post-Cleaning Verification and Documentation in Pilot Point, TX

After cleaning is complete, Air America performs post-cleaning camera inspection and airflow measurement in Pilot Point. The documentation confirms the cleaning is complete and the system is performing correctly in Pilot Point, TX. You receive the before and after evidence of the work completed in Pilot Point.
